Abilitare il Tethering su iOS 4 con Vodafone, includendo il traffico MobileInternet

Scaricare la patch



Scaricare il carrier.plist modificato



Applicare la patch al CommCenter scegliendo il file appropriato al proprio iPhone. E' possibile trovarlo in

/System/Library/Frameworks/CoreTelephony.framework/Support/CommCenter

Per patcharlo occorre copiarlo sul Mac e digitare il seguente comando da terminale:

Codice:
bspatch CommCenter CommCenterPatched CommCenter3G.patch
(per il 3G)
Codice:
bspatch CommCenter CommCenterPatched CommCenter3GS.patch
(per il 3GS)

Controllare l’hash del CommCenter patchato con il comando

Codice:
 sha1sum CommCenterPatched
Se la procedura è andata a buon fine si otterrà:

Codice:
ec77e8474068821bbb110b6b228890e90431dbf9
(per il 3G)

Codice:
45521eb9438ee847edb27361970d121a8fbb045d
(per il 3GS)

Se l’hash coincide, fare una copia di backup del CommCenter originale e sostituirlo sul vostro dispositivo con quello patchato

Digitare poi questi comandi dal terminale, dopo essersi collegati al proprio iPhone tramite SSH:

Codice:
chmod +x CommCenterPatched
Codice:
cp CommCenter CommCenter.original
Codice:
mv CommCenterPatched CommCenter
Riavviare l’iPhone

Avviare Cydia, installare Ultrasn0w, riavviare nuovamente l’iPhone.

Copiate infine il carrier.plist scaricato all’inizio, direttamente nell’iPhone nel seguente percorso:
/private/var/mobile/Library/Carrier Bundle.bundle

Dopo un ultimo riavvio, potrete usare tranquillamente il tethering senza alcun costo aggiuntivo.

E' stato anche modificato il numero della segreteria telefonica per evitare addebiti in caso di consultazioni accidentali: ora in Telefono il tasto “Segreteria” è associato al numero 404 per richiedere l’sms con il credito residuo.